What Color Is Deep Pine, Really?
Deep Pine reads as a cool blue-green tone — very dark — reads black in most rooms. The notes below cover how Dunn-Edwards DEA180 behaves in different light and the closest matches at competing US brands.
Best Rooms and Uses for Deep Pine
Deep Pine earns its keep as a statement: accent walls, a front door, cabinetry, a moody powder room, or exterior trim where you want sharp contrast. Teals add character without shouting — good for a vanity, an island or a feature wall.
How Lighting Changes Deep Pine
At LRV 5, Deep Pine is about as dark as paint gets — it reads near-black on a wall and reveals its character only in direct daylight or under warm bulbs. Its teal undertone is the part to watch: it gets picked up by whatever sits next to it, so test it against your trim, floor and the room's main light before committing. In rooms with little natural light it can feel heavy, so reserve it for spaces you want to feel enveloping.

Need It From Another Brand?
Any paint counter can custom-tint Dunn-Edwards DEA180 directly. If you would rather stay in one brand's own deck, these are the closest stock matches, measured as ΔE2000. Under 2 is a difference you will not see on the wall.
| Brand | Closest color | ΔE | LRV | |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Sherwin-Williams | WesthavenSW 9675 · Sherwin-Williams | 3.3 | 5 | Color page → |
| Benjamin Moore | Forest Green2047-10 · Benjamin Moore | 3.5 | 8 | Color page → |
| Valspar | Peacock House5010-4 · Valspar | 2.8 | 5.5 | Color page → |
| Glidden | Dark Hunter Green30GG 06/113 · Glidden | 4.0 | 6 | Color page → |
| Dutch Boy | Mountain Green329-6DB · Dutch Boy | 3.5 | 6 | Color page → |
| HGTV Home by Sherwin-Williams | Bucolic GreenHGSW 2301 · HGTV Home by Sherwin-Williams | 4.3 | 5 | Color page → |
